Fiberglass Insulation





Fiberglass insulation is just one of one of the most commonly utilized products for attic room insulation as a result of its exceptional thermal performance and cost-effectiveness. Made up of small glass fibers, this product effectively catches air, developing a shielding barrier that assists keep consistent interior temperature levels. Its high R-value per inch makes it especially reliable at standing up to warmth transfer, which is vital for power preservation in homes.


Setup of fiberglass insulation is relatively straightforward, commonly readily available in batts or loose-fill forms, fitting numerous attic room arrangements. Furthermore, it is immune and non-combustible to dampness, decreasing the threat of mold and mildew growth. This resilience adds to its long life, making fiberglass a viable long-term investment for home owners.


Moreover, fiberglass insulation is frequently produced from recycled materials, which boosts its eco-friendliness. The product can additionally add to soundproofing, decreasing noise transfer between areas. While it is necessary to put on protective gear throughout installment to prevent irritation from the fibers, the total advantages of fiberglass insulation, including power cost savings and ecological factors to consider, make it a prominent selection for boosting attic efficiency and promoting a comfortable living setting.


Spray Foam Insulation



Spray foam insulation is a very reliable choice for attic insulation, known for its remarkable air sealing and thermal performance. This cutting-edge insulation product is made up of a mix of isocyanate and polyol resin, which, when incorporated, expands quickly to fill voids and tooth cavities in the attic room room. Its ability to stick to different surfaces makes sure a continuous obstacle versus air leakages, considerably reducing warmth loss throughout colder months and warmth gain during warmer seasons.


One of the vital benefits of spray foam insulation is its high R-value per inch, which means it offers outstanding thermal resistance in a relatively thin application. This is particularly useful in attic rooms where area is frequently limited. In addition, spray foam can assist minimize dampness build-up, minimizing the risk of mold and mold growth, which can be damaging to both the framework and interior air quality.


While the first cost of spray foam insulation may be more than traditional alternatives, its lasting energy financial savings, paired with boosted comfort and boosted home value, make it a rewarding financial investment for home owners seeking boosted energy effectiveness. Cellulose Insulation

Cellulose insulation is a prominent option for attic room insulation, mostly composed of recycled paper items treated with fire retardants. This eco pleasant choice is understood for its exceptional thermal performance, successfully reducing heat transfer in both summertime and cold weather. The thick structure of cellulose allows it to fill up gaps and spaces in attic rooms, offering a smooth barrier against air leakages.


One of the considerable advantages of cellulose insulation is its capacity to withstand mold and mildew and insects, owing to the fire resistant treatments used throughout production. Furthermore, it boasts a high R-value per inch, which translates into superior energy efficiency. Property owners can anticipate lower heating & cooling costs as an outcome of boosted insulation.


Setup is generally achieved via blowing loose cellulose right into the desired area, enabling a effective and fast procedure. This method likewise decreases interruption to the existing framework. Cellulose insulation has a relatively low ecological influence, as its production process utilizes recycled materials, adding to sustainable building practices.


Rock Wool Insulation



Among the different alternatives for attic insulation, rock wool, also called mineral woollen, stands out as a result of its outstanding thermal and acoustic efficiency. Made from recycled or natural materials, rock wool is developed by thawing rock and rotating it right into fibers, resulting in an item that supplies superb insulation residential properties.


Among the significant benefits of rock woollen insulation is its high R-value, which suggests its efficiency in standing up to warmth flow. This characteristic not just enhances energy performance yet also contributes to maintaining a comfortable interior temperature level year-round. Furthermore, rock woollen is inherently fire-resistant, making it a more secure option for homes as it can hold up against high temperature levels without melting or releasing poisonous fumes.


In addition, rock wool insulation masters soundproofing abilities, effectively reducing sound transmission between spaces and from outdoors resources. This makes it a suitable option for home owners seeking a peaceful living setting. Additionally, rock wool is moisture-resistant, aiding to protect against mold development and preserving the structural honesty of the attic room space. Generally, rock woollen insulation provides a thorough service for boosting energy effectiveness, security, and convenience in residential setups.
